Demographics - Lake Mills, WI

Lake Mills has a population of 6,211 residents, offering a diverse community with a median age of nearly 40 and a balanced gender ratio. The area features a strong blend of backgrounds, with about 94% White, 1% Black, and 1% Asian residents, and over 4% speaking a language other than English at home. Its high population density contributes to a lively suburban atmosphere.

Cost Of Living

What is the average cost of living in Lake Mills, WI?

The cost of living in Lake Mills is higher than the national average, with a cost of living index of 97.2. Median home values are around $313,000 and average rents for a two-bedroom apartment are approximately $1,120. Utilities, groceries, and transportation costs are also elevated, reflecting the area's desirable location and amenities.

Crime

Is Lake Mills, WI a safe place to live?

Lake Mills is considered a safe community, with a low violent crime rate of 62 incidents per 100,000 residents and a property crime chance of 1 in 92. Most residents enjoy peace of mind, making it an attractive choice for families. The crime index remains below many urban areas in Wisconsin.

Weather

What is the weather like in Lake Mills, WI year-round?

Lake Mills experiences four distinct seasons, with warm summers reaching highs of 81°F and cold winters dipping to 10°F. The area receives about 34 inches of rainfall annually and enjoys sunshine on 57% of days. This climate offers residents a balanced mix of outdoor opportunities year-round.

How are the schools in Lake Mills, WI?

Lake Mills offers quality education options, with public schools like Lake Mills Elementary School, Lake Mills Middle School, and Lake Mills High School known for favorable student-to-teacher ratios. Families also have access to private schools and several nearby colleges, including Madison Area Technical College - Watertown Campus and University of Wisconsin - Whitewater. The community is committed to educational excellence for all age groups.

Healthcare

Lake Mills residents have access to quality healthcare, with major hospitals like Fort HealthCare Hospital and Watertown Regional Medical Center nearby. The community benefits from a high physician-to-resident ratio of 1.6 per 1,000 people and 94.6% health insurance coverage. Local healthcare services are reliable and comprehensive.

Housing Market

What is the housing market like in Lake Mills, WI?

The local housing market is strong, with a median home price of $313,000 and an owner-occupied rate of nearly 65%. The market has seen a 6.3% appreciation over the past year, and rental vacancy rates remain moderate at 4.7%. Lake Mills offers a mix of stability and opportunity for both buyers and renters.
